**Runbook: LockerLoop account recovery.** If a resident gets locked out of their laundry-locker pod, first check the Spinwise console for a stale session and kill it. Then trigger the reset flow from the kiosk tab — not the admin panel, that one's flaky since the Tuesday deploy. The kiosk will prompt for the recovery passphrase before releasing the door latch.

vault phrase of tagag-fawef = lammir-ulaiel-oliax-belox-eliox-ulaok-gilael-norys-holox-fenir

// The Orvane user module is being carved out of the monolith in
// stages. During the dual-read window, both code paths consult these
// constants, so reviewers should treat any change here as affecting
// the legacy path too. Timeouts were chosen from p99 latency on the
// shadow deployment. The extraction-phase constants are defined below.

limits module of bagap-kawif:
QUOTAS = {
    "zorwyn": 597,
    "joreth": 435,
    "sorax": 733,
    "casion": 64,
    "istael": 580,
}

**Ticket: CSV Import Wizard — signature check failing on v3.2 package**

The Tablecraft import wizard update fails verification on staging. Likely cause: the package was signed before last week's rotation. Rebuild and re-sign with the current key, then redeploy. For reference, the key now in effect is the following.

rollout seal: bky3_7wZ

// Max rows allowed in one bulk edit from the Pondera admin table.
// Yes, it used to be unlimited — see the incident where a support
// intern flipped 40k accounts to suspended in one click. We cap at
// 200 now so the audit log stays readable and the approval dialog
// actually lists what's changing. Security note: raising this
// requires sign-off, since bulk ops bypass per-row permission checks
// (known gap, tracked). The run that validated the cap produced the
// token below.

session token of kahog-bahif = htk9_f63daec35

## DeployDot environments

DeployDot (our chat bot that posts deploy status) runs in three environments: dev, staging, and prod. Dev posts to a sandbox channel only, staging mirrors prod routing with fake payloads. Each environment differs mainly in its posting targets and rate limits, shown below.

settings of fahag-haduf:
[ulaox]
port = 8443
region = south-2
host = ulaox.lumiccorp.internal
timeout_ms = 500
retries = 8